Please be advised that site preparation for the Keewatin Channel Bridge steel recoating and repair project will begin the week of September 15, 2025. Work includes clearing space around the bridge landings, as well as beneath the bridge, to allow for equipment and materials staging and setup. No traffic interruptions are anticipated, and the waterways will not be affected by these preparation activities.

Please be advised that water levels on Rabbit Lake are lower than normal. This is due to repair work that is required to the water level control mechanism. This situation is being monitored, and the City is in the process of developing a plan for repairs. Updates will be shared as more information becomes available.
